Approaches that guide online work and what to expect
Tilaya often integrates Cognitive Behavioral Therapy and Acceptance and Commitment Therapy to address thoughts, behaviors, and values. CBT focuses on identifying and modifying unhelpful thinking and behavior patterns to reduce anxiety, mood symptoms, and stress. ACT encourages acceptance of difficult feelings while clarifying personal values and committing to actions that support a meaningful life.She also draws on Attachment-Based ideas to explore how early relational patterns influence current connections and communication, which can be helpful for people managing relationship strains, abandonment concerns, or difficulties with trust. These approaches are used in service of the client’s goals rather than following a single formula, and she works together with each person to determine which strategies fit best.
